
A growing number of forum conversations focus on near-death experiences (NDEs) and the vivid tunnels of colors many individuals report encountering. With varied perspectives and personal stories, these discussions suggest deeper explorations into these unique experiences.
Recent posts reveal users recounting surreal out-of-body experiences (OBEs) filled with dazzling colors. Some users describe feelings of pure joy, while others share unsettling sensations during these moments.
In an engaging exchange, one commenter shared, "I felt like I was part of the colors!" This sentiment resonates with others who feel a deep sense of unity when experiencing these phenomena. Another participant reported, "my OBE was like this too. Just pulled up and I was gone for months when in reality maybe 4-5 minutes passed."
Discussion participants offer differing interpretations of their experiences:
Dramatic Ascents: Several noted a rapid upward movement, likening it to being drawn into a cosmic journey. One user reflected, "I was pulled upward at an incredible speed."
Auditory Elements: Many noted auditory sensations accompanying their visual experiences, such as "woshing sounds" enhancing the journey.
Personal Reflections: Experiences during moments of stress, like surgeries, often align with feelings of tranquility and emotional release, highlighting varied triggers for these encounters.
"It felt like I was part of it and fit into it perfectly," said a user detailing their experience of moving through the tunnel.
